What services do the California Department of Employment and Rehabilitation provide?
The California Department of Employment and Rehabilitation offers a wide array of services designed to support individuals in their pursuit of employment and economic self-sufficiency. One of their primary functions is administering unemployment insurance benefits, which assist people who are temporarily out of work. Additionally, they provide job search assistance, including resume writing help and interview preparation resources, to help individuals secure employment.
Another significant service is developing and offering training programs that enhance job skills and promote workforce development. This includes vocational training for various industries and access to educational resources. Furthermore, the department focuses on assisting specific populations, such as individuals with disabilities and veterans, providing tailored support to help them enter or re-enter the workforce.
They also collaborate with local workforce development boards and community organizations to ensure that resources are accessible to all who need them.
